Albelissa is an international outsourcing firm based in Turin. We are launching a non-profit program called "Potere alle Ragazze" to inspire young girls in STEM (Science, Technology, Engineering, and Math). The program will be implemented in the DACH countries and Italy. We seek university volunteers in these regions to lead and promote the program at their institutions, recruiting other volunteers and representing the initiative at local, regional, and national levels.

The Italian branch of the project is called "Potere alle Ragazze." Positions include:

  • Program Leader at your university
  • Regional Leader within your area
  • Country Leader in Italy

Responsibilities

  • Lead the program at your university, region, or country
  • Promote the program with local businesses and HR teams
  • Identify and collaborate with local schools, including your alma mater
  • Support women leaders during presentations at schools
  • Drive recruitment of talented young women in universities
  • Encourage confidence and facilitate discussions with stakeholders
  • Share advice with younger women in STEM
  • Organize and coordinate events at schools and with HR
  • Advertise events via social media platforms like Instagram
